Runbook — account recovery during the Quillbase ORM refactor. Legacy sessions break when the new mapper is active; affected users get locked out. Steps: confirm the user is on a migrated shard, flush their session row, re-issue credentials via the recovery CLI. Do not edit the legacy tables directly. The recovery CLI prompts once; supply the recovery passphrase below.

strongbox words: druvan-lamys-eliius-jorax-istox-soreth-ulays-gilix-ralix-oliiel-norwyn-casvan-praius

### Step 4: Repoint the partner SFTP drop

After the Marleth cut-over, partner files land on the new Covefield host instead of the legacy box. Support should confirm partners see a successful upload within one polling cycle and that filenames keep the agreed prefix. Stale files on the old host are read-only. The new drop runs with these settings.

config for yajep-bahif:
QUENIX_HOST=quenix.tolvaqlabs.internal
QUENIX_PORT=6379

## Runbook: Kiosk watchdog

For the release manager: every Perchlight kiosk runs a watchdog that restarts the shell app if the heartbeat file goes stale. During a rollout, expect a brief watchdog pause while the updater holds the lock; this is normal and should not be escalated. If a kiosk cycles more than three times in ten minutes, pull it from the ring and capture logs before re-imaging. The watchdog reads its thresholds from the values below:

config for bahop-baduf:
[kasion]
team = lamath
access_code = ac_d807e5
host = kasion.paliqcloud.corp
port = 4000
owner = julix.tamvan
peer = frair.qorvelsoft.local